Brezno - Sršenov vrh (by Brezniški potok)
Starting point: Brezno (317 m)
Starting point Lat/Lon: 46.59567°N 15.31783°E 
Path name: by Brezniški potok
Time of walking: 4 h
Difficulty: easy unmarked way, easy marked way
Difficulty of skiing: no data
Altitude difference: 646 m
Altitude difference (by path): 800 m
Map: Pohorje 1:50.000
Access to starting point:
From the road Maribor - Dravograd we drive to the settlement Brezno, where we park in the settlement. Best at the cemetery near the parish church of St. Mary of the Assumption.
Path description:
From the parking lot, we walk to the road which continues north from the church and further leads along the Brezniški potok. Along the Brezniški potok we ascend for approximately one hour, then arrive at a marked crossroad, where we continue straight towards Kapla (left Remšnik). A few dozen meters further, we veer slightly right onto a road that ascends diagonally across the slope (straight one of the paths towards Sveti Pankracij). A little further, we leave the forest, and the path leads us past a few houses. Signs for Kapla then direct us left from the road, where we cut through the forest along a marked cart track, shortening a longer left turn. After a few minutes, we return to the road and follow it left to a nearby fork, where we choose the lower left path (slightly right the homestead Renat Pušnik-Pečnik). This path leads through a strip of forest, and after leaving the forest, we pass a solitary farm, continuing with beautiful views to a marked junction by a chapel.
We continue right towards Kapla (straight Sveti Pankracij), initially crossing a scenic slope before the poorer road enters the forest. When the road stops ascending, blazes guide us slightly right onto a cart track that descends moderately at first, then more steeply lower down, making two hairpin turns. When the path levels out, we pass two houses and reach the valley of the stream Potočnikov potok, where we turn left. Along the asphalt road, we gently ascend past a few houses, then blazes direct us right, where we climb onto a cart track near a house, ascending alongside a torrential stream. After a few minutes of climbing beside the stream, the marked path turns left and ascends diagonally to a macadam road, which we follow to the right. The road soon leaves the forest and leads us over grassy slopes past a nearby farm. Higher up, grassy and forested areas alternate, and the path takes us past several farms. At crossroads, we follow the blazes.
After the farm Kašman-Kogal, we veer slightly right onto a side road, where the blazes continue. After a short ascent, we reach a small saddle, where the marked path towards Zgornja Kapla continues straight and begins descending. We, however, proceed slightly right along the road, which continues ascending and is briefly unmarked.
We soon reach a point where the marked path Zgornja Kapla - Sršenov vrh crosses the road we are on. We turn right and continue along the marked path. After a few minutes, we return to the asphalt road and follow it to the right, along which we go past the homestead Pokržnik, and after the homestead on the left (eastern) side we cross Pokržnikov vrh also, from where a view opens up towards the transmitters on Sršenov vrh. There follows some easy descent and on the right side a nice view opens up, which reaches to Koroška two-thousanders, and in good visibility we can see even further.
On the mentioned panoramic part, the path stops descending and then lightly ascends to the forest, where signs for Sršenov vrh point us left into the forest. There follows a shorter steeper ascent through quite dense forest, higher we reach a cart track and follow it to the right. The cart track quickly brings us to the next asphalt road, which we cross diagonally to the right, then we go slightly left into the forest, through which we continue on the marked path. A little higher, at a smaller crossroad we reach another road, and we go left onto the upper road, from which after a few steps we go right. There follows only a shorter moderate ascent and we arrive at the transmitters on Sršenov vrh.
The description and images refer to the conditions in 2022 and 2023.
